Understanding Casino Games
To effectively navigate the world of gambling, it’s crucial first to grasp the fundamentals of the various games available. Casino games range from card games like poker and blackjack to dice games such as craps and a variety of slot machines. Each game has its own unique set of rules, strategies, and odds, which significantly affect a player’s chances of winning. By understanding these intricacies, gamblers can make more informed decisions and enhance their overall experience. Effective Bankroll Management
One of the most critical aspects of successful gambling is effective bankroll management. This strategy involves setting a clear budget for gambling activities and sticking to it rigorously. Players should decide in advance how much money they are willing to risk, and once that limit is reached, it is essential to walk away. This practice not only helps in minimizing losses but also encourages a more responsible gambling approach.
Additionally, employing a staking plan—where players determine how much of their bankroll to wager on each game—can help prolong playtime and potentially increase chances of winning. For example, some gamblers choose to wager a small percentage of their total bankroll on each hand, ensuring they can continue playing for longer while also reducing the risk of significant losses.
Utilizing Strategies for Specific Games
Diving deeper into individual game strategies can dramatically improve a player’s odds. In games like blackjack, strategies such as card counting can provide an edge, allowing players to gauge when the deck is favorable for betting. Meanwhile, in games like roulette, understanding the odds associated with different bets can guide players in making smarter wagering decisions.
For poker enthusiasts, learning about pot odds and player tells can be incredibly beneficial. These strategies not only enhance one’s gameplay but also provide insights into opponent behavior, which can be leveraged for a competitive advantage. Mastery of specific strategies tailored to each game is essential for a successful gambling experience.
The Role of Psychology in Gambling
Understanding the psychological aspects of gambling can significantly impact performance and decision-making. Players often face emotional highs and lows that can cloud judgment, leading to poor choices. Recognizing these psychological triggers—such as the excitement of winning or the frustration of losing—can help gamblers maintain a level head and adhere to their strategies.
Moreover, psychological strategies like the concept of ‘loss aversion’ can be pivotal. Knowing that players are generally more motivated to avoid losses than to achieve equivalent gains can inform betting strategies. By maintaining discipline and emotional control, gamblers can improve their decision-making processes and enhance their overall success.
